class ProtocolRegistry:
    """Registry of all available protocols"""
    
    def __init__(self):
        self.protocols: Dict[str, BaseProtocol] = {}
        self._register_default_protocols()
    
    def _register_default_protocols(self):
        """Register all default protocols"""
        # Core reasoning (1‑50)
        self.register(ChainOfThought())
        self.register(SelfConsistency())
        self.register(TreeOfThoughts())
        self.register(ReAct())
        self.register(Reflexion())
        self.register(RAG())
        
        # Quantum‑specific (51‑100)
        self.register(QuantumJobOrchestration())
        self.register(VQE())
        self.register(QAOA())
        self.register(CircuitTranspilation())
        self.register(ErrorMitigation())
        
        # Multi‑agent (73‑100)
        self.register(MultiAgentQuantumCoordination())
        self.register(ContractNetProtocol())
    
    def register(self, protocol: BaseProtocol):
        """Register a new protocol"""
        self.protocols[protocol.name] = protocol
        logger.info(f"Registered protocol: {protocol.name}")
    
    def get(self, name: str) -> Optional[BaseProtocol]:
        """Get protocol by name"""
        return self.protocols.get(name)
    
    def list_by_category(self, category: ProtocolCategory) -> List[BaseProtocol]:
        """List protocols by category"""
        return [p for p in self.protocols.values() if p.category == category]
    
    def list_all(self) -> List[str]:
        """List all protocol names"""
        return list(self.protocols.keys())

class ExecutionEngine:
    """Execute protocols and manage workflows"""
    
    def __init__(self, registry: ProtocolRegistry):
        self.registry = registry
    
    async def execute_single(

        self, 

        protocol_name: str, 

        context: ReasoningContext, 

        **kwargs

    ) -> ProtocolResult:
        """Execute a single protocol"""
        protocol = self.registry.get(protocol_name)
        
        if not protocol:
            return ProtocolResult(
                protocol_name=protocol_name,
                status=ExecutionStatus.FAILED,
                output=None,
                error=f"Protocol {protocol_name} not found"
            )
        
        if not protocol.enabled:
            return ProtocolResult(
                protocol_name=protocol_name,
                status=ExecutionStatus.FAILED,
                output=None,
                error=f"Protocol {protocol_name} is disabled"
            )
        
        try:
            result = await protocol.execute(context, **kwargs)
            context.history.append({
                "protocol": protocol_name,
                "result": result.output,
                "trace": result.reasoning_trace
            })
            return result
        except Exception as e:
            logger.error(f"Error executing {protocol_name}: {str(e)}")
            return ProtocolResult(
                protocol_name=protocol_name,
                status=ExecutionStatus.FAILED,
                output=None,
                error=str(e)
            )
    
    async def execute_pipeline(

        self, 

        protocol_names: List[str], 

        context: ReasoningContext,

        **kwargs

    ) -> List[ProtocolResult]:
        """Execute multiple protocols in sequence"""
        results = []
        
        for name in protocol_names:
            result = await self.execute_single(name, context, **kwargs)
            results.append(result)
            
            # Stop on failure if requested
            if kwargs.get('stop_on_failure', False) and result.status == ExecutionStatus.FAILED:
                break
        
        return results
    
    async def execute_parallel(

        self, 

        protocol_names: List[str], 

        context: ReasoningContext,

        **kwargs

    ) -> List[ProtocolResult]:
        """Execute multiple protocols in parallel"""
        tasks = [self.execute_single(name, context, **kwargs) for name in protocol_names]
        return await asyncio.gather(*tasks)
